E. BRAKE FLUID DRAINING PROCEDURE
1. Open the bonnet.
2. Remove the spring band clamp at the CMC
end and hold the CMC to reservoir connecting
hose in vertically upward position to avoid any
further loss of fluid and plug the openings with
suitable cap.
3. Open the bleed screw of front caliper
(LHS),
connect the bleed tube to the bleed screw and
place the other end of bleed tube in the
container. Now drain the brake fluid from the
hydraulic circuit by pressing the brake pedal
repeatedly through its full stroke.
NOTE
Do not reuse the same drained fluid at the time of
bleeding.
Follow the same procedure of draining for other
three calipers in the sequence given below:
Front caliper
(RHS)
Rear caliper
(LHS)
Rear caliper
(RHS)
F. BRAKE LIGHT SWITCH ADJUSTMENT
1. Place the brake pedal in release position.
2. Loosen the lock nut.
3. Adjust the brake switch till the gap between the
brake switch and the switch stopper
on the
brake pedal is 2 mm.
4. After confirming gap tighten the lock nut.
